SUBSTITUTE TEACHER (OR PAID COACH) APPLICATION PROCESS
Thank you for your interest in the position of substitute teacher (or paid coach) with the Greater Egg Harbor Regional High School District. Our district offers an "on call as needed" position to our substitute teachers at a flat rate of $150.00 per day, no benefits. Substitutes filling paraprofessional or secretary positions will receive a flat rate of $110.00 per day, no benefits. Board approved paid coaches will receive a stipend. All substitute teachers that do not accept at least 10 assignments for our district per school year may not be board approved for the upcoming school year and could be removed from our roster.
A prospective applicant must have either a NJ teaching certificate, a substitute certificate or be eligible to apply for a substitute certificate. To be eligible to apply for a substitute certificate, the applicant must have completed at least 30 college credits. ALL applicants must be cleared by the New Jersey Criminal History Review Unit for this district and be approved by our Board of Education. Substitute certificates issued from the State of NJ are valid for 5 years. A substitute teacher who has graduated from a specific school in our district within the last three years may not be permitted to work in that same building until year 4 post graduation.
A teaching or substitute certificate is also required for all paid coaches and unpaid volunteers. Unpaid clinicians are not required to obtain a substitute teacher certificate. If you plan to be a paid coach and do not hold a NJ teaching certificate, you are required to obtain a substitute teacher (or substitute nurse-see separate application) certificate. Paid coaches are not required to work as a substitute teacher but are eligible if they wish to also substitute teach.

Substitute Teachers & Nurses All substitutes must complete the substitute application and have a valid teaching/substitute certificate or be eligible to obtain a substitute certificate and fingerprint clearance.
Coaches & Assistant Coaches (paid) All coaches must complete the substitute application and have a valid teaching/substitute certificate or be eligible to obtain a substitute certificate and fingerprint clearance.
Volunteers (unpaid) Must have a valid teaching or substitute certificate and fingerprint clearance. Volunteers can supervise students on their own.
Clinicians (unpaid) Can have less than 30 credits, a teaching or substitute certificate is NOT required but must have fingerprint clearance. Clinicians are not permitted to supervise students on their own.
